Target

  • Function

    Binds VLDL and transports it into cells by endocytosis. In order to be internalized, the receptor-ligand complexes must first cluster into clathrin-coated pits. Binding to Reelin induces tyrosine phosphorylation of Dab1 and modulation of Tau phosphorylation.
  • Tissue specificity

    Abundant in heart and skeletal muscle; also ovary and kidney; not in liver.
  • Involvement in disease

    Defects in VLDLR are the cause of cerebellar ataxia mental retardation and dysequilibrium syndrome type 1 (CMARQ1) [MIM:224050]; also known as dysequilibrium syndrome (DES) or non-progressive cerebellar disorder with mental retardation. CMARQ1 is a congenital, non-progressive cerebellar ataxia associated with disturbed equilibrium, delayed ambulation, mental retardation and cerebellar hypoplasia. Additional features include short stature, strabismus, pes planus and, rarely, seizures.
  • Sequence similarities

    Contains 3 EGF-like domains.
    Contains 8 LDL-receptor class A domains.
    Contains 6 LDL-receptor class B repeats.
  • Post-translational
    modifications

    Ubiquitinated at Lys-839 by MYLIP leading to degradation.
  • Cellular localization

    Membrane. Membrane > clathrin-coated pit.

    • Flow Cytometry - Anti-VLDL Receptor/VLDL-R antibody [1H10] (ab75591)
      Flow Cytometry - Anti-VLDL Receptor/VLDL-R antibody [1H10] (ab75591)

      Overlay histogram showing HEK293 cells stained with ab75591 (red line). The cells were fixed with 80% methanol (5 min) and then permeabilized with 0.1% PBS-Tween for 20 min. The cells were then incubated in 1x PBS / 10% normal goat serum / 0.3M glycine to block non-specific protein-protein interactions. The cells were then incubated with the antibody (ab75591, 2µg/1x106 cells) for 30 min at 22ºC. The secondary antibody used was DyLight® 488 goat anti-mouse IgG (H+L) (ab96879) at 1/500 dilution for 30 min at 22ºC. Isotype control antibody (black line) was mouse IgG1 [ICIGG1] (ab91353, 2µg/1x106 cells) used under the same conditions. Acquisition of >5,000 events was performed.
